Clamping voltage and peak pulse — what the ratings mean for the supply rail
The SMAJ78CAQ-13-F: With a 78V reverse standoff (Vrwm), this TVS sits on a nominal 78V DC bus or a 48V automotive rail (e.g., mild-hybrid 48V systems) without conducting leakage. When a transient exceeds 86.7V breakdown (Vbr min), the device clamps to 126V max — the peak voltage the downstream circuitry must survive. The 400W peak pulse rating at 10/1000µs means it absorbs high-energy surges (e.g., load dump or alternator field decay) but is not intended for repetitive overvoltage events typical of continuous power-line clamping. AEC-Q101 grade ensures the part meets automotive PPAP documentation, reliability stress tests, and traceability requirements for OEM audit.

The part is single-channel, bidirectional (one device protects both polarities), and does not include power line protection (: No), meaning it is sized for signal or low-power auxiliary rail protection, not the main battery bus.
